1. A fastening method for components, comprising:

  • providing a first component with a first through hole, the first component being planar and the first through hole being circular;

    providing a second component with a second through hole, the second component being planar, wherein the first and second components are independent and separate from each other;

    aligning the first through hole of the first component and the second through hole of the second component to form an aligned through hole, the aligned through hole being a cylindrical cavity formed within the first component and the second component, wherein the first through hole and the second through hole have different sizes;

    inserting a first material into the aligned through hole;

    inserting a second material into the aligned through hole;

    mixing, within the aligned through hole, the first material with the second material; and

    allowing the mixture of the first material and the second material to expand in the aligned through hole to form a cap bolt with an area greater than an area of the aligned through hole, such that the cap bolt connects the first component and the second component together, wherein the first material includes a first kind of glue and the second material includes a second kind of glue such that the first kind of glue and the second glue when mixed together in the aligned through hole cause a chemical reaction to form the cap bolt and a hardness of the cap bolt is lower than a hardness of the first component or a hardness of the second component; and

    , wherein the first component and the second component are made of dissimilar metal materials; and

    the first component and the second component are arranged such that an outer surface of the first component has a contact with an outer surface of second component.
